Resilience Training

Competency-based incident management and support courses

By its very nature a major incident is complex, with many factors combining to influence that complexity.  It will involve a response by a range of services and organisations to resolve different aspects of the incident, but crucially having to work together.

Resilience training

The successful management of a major incident will call upon a variety of specialist areas of knowledge, skills and attitude of managers and support staff who would be expected to play a part in the response.  It is the responsibility of all to gain the appropriate development to enable them to meet the rigours of undertaking command roles within the management of a major incident.
 
Our courses will allow managers and others expected to undertake a role in the event of a major incident, to be able to access appropriate training, experience and development.

Rather than attending just one training event in major incident management once in their career, it is best practice that all attendees adopt a continuing professional development approach.  This will ensure that knowledge is up to date, skills are regularly practised and attitudes are influenced by the response to the most recent events.
 
Our prospectus is structured to enable training from operational level to strategic leadership. The courses are delivered by experts in their field who have years of experience in emergency preparedness and response. We are extremely proud that our courses have been accredited by the Emergency Planning Society.

We owe it to patients, relatives and responders to be able to manage the response to a major incident to the best of our ability and have a corporate responsibility to do so.
